The expression that represents the volume of the given cone, in cubic units is 2/3 πx³.
<h3>How to calculate the volume of the cone?</h3>
The volume of a cone with radius 'r' and slant height 'h' is
V = 1/3 π r² h
Unit: cubic units
<h3>Calculation:</h3>
The given cone has radius r = x and height h = 2x
Then, the volume of the cone is calculated by
V = 1/3 π r² h
= 1/3 π x² (2x)
= 2/3 π x³ cubic units
Therefore, the volume of the given cone is V = 2/3 π x³ cubic units.
So, option A is correct.
